How do you show up for yourself when you feel down, uninspired and struggle with self-doubt? Today, my focus is on the importance of showing up in our daily lives and how it can help us cope better, starting with not being so hard on yourself and moving towards developing confidence in areas of personal growth.


I also emphasize the importance of celebrating yourself and patience in the process of working on yourself. It is my hope that you will also experience the empowering feeling when you learn to show up for yourself day-after-day. Join me in this episode to learn how!


What Joyan talks about:

What does showing up actually mean?
The 3 biggest ways to keep showing up for yourself
Stop being so hard on yourself
Saying yes is investing in yourself
Why is it important to celebrate yourself and how to do it

ABOUT:


Joyan Chan is an outstanding leadership award-winning coach, international speaker, and podcaster. In her mid-20s, she was depressed and suicidal. She turned her life around and became the woman she is today. Today, the heart of her work is centered on helping female leaders and entrepreneurs to gain unshakable confidence, clarity and courage to live and lead a life with joy.


Her years of experience as a young lecturer, team leader and business owner has enabled her to develop a keen sense of what it takes to become a confident, visible and influential leader in today's world. Her journey has inspired her to create a tested roadmap that she takes her clients through to accelerate their confidence, visibility and grow their impact.


Joyan has been featured in numerous magazines, publications, shows and has spoken at many industry events. In early 2022, Joyan was named a successful person in her home country by Britishpedia, she said, “because I took the courage to take the path less taken.”
